Key Responsibilities
The Superintendent is the site leader responsible for the safe, high-quality, and timely execution of all field operations.
Field Command : Supervise all phases of concrete and steel bridge construction.
Safety & Quality : Enforce strict safety standards and ensure work meets contract specifications and regulatory requirements.
Scheduling : Develop, maintain, and execute project schedules, utilizing a two-week forecast to proactively solve issues.
Resource Management : Coordinate and manage crew labor, equipment, subcontractors, and material vendors.
Leadership : Lead daily field operations and conduct weekly foreman meetings.
Stakeholder Relations : Maintain positive working relationships with project owners and regulatory bodies.
Requirements
Experience : Minimum 10 years of supervisory experience in heavy civil bridge construction projects.
Expertise : Strong technical knowledge of construction drawings, specifications, and field management processes.
Local Knowledge : Proven experience managing projects in the Cincinnati, OH area is highly preferred.
Education : Civil Engineering or construction-related degree preferred.
